Arsenal Lining Up £15m Swoop For England Under 21 International Defender

Arsenal could make a move for Brentford centre-back Ezri Konsa in the January transfer window, according to the Sun.

The England Under 21 international is a regular first-team player for the Bees following a £2.85m move from Charlton Athletic in the summer.


However, it seems Brentford would demand a sizeable increase on what they paid for Konsa back in July.

The Gunners are said to be preparing a £15m offer for the 21-year-old, with the London’s club’s recruitment team looking to strengthen their squad with a core of young English players.

It could be argued that it is a change of policy with it being reported only at the end of last month that Arsenal would be targeting overseas signings due to the premium in signing homegrown talent.

The last British player that the club signed was Rob Holding when he was snapped up for £2.5m from Bolton Wanderers two years ago.
